360 Medicx is a private multi-specialty clinic at 23 Harley Street in London's Marylebone medical district, with a second site at UNTIL, 1 Orchard Street. Its fitness test is a cardiopulmonary assessment rather than a standalone treadmill run: it combines a medical and lifestyle history review, a resting ECG, blood pressure and oxygen saturation checks, a treadmill or cycle-based stress test and VO2 max measurement of aerobic capacity. The clinic states the assessment takes 30 to 60 minutes and finishes with a clinical review and a written report that grades fitness.

What stands out is the clinical staffing around the test. 360 Medicx says assessments are led by cardiologists and sports medicine physicians, with specialist physiologists and exercise testers plus cardiac nurses and technician support. Equipment used includes treadmills and cycle ergometers with continuous ECG and blood pressure monitoring, VO2 gas analysis and metabolic testing kit, and pulse oximetry. The clinic operates as 360 Medicx Harley Street Clinic Ltd (Companies House number 15230854, incorporated October 2023), with Dr Sundeep Kaul as Medical Director and Dr Kola Akinlabi as CEO.

The clinic is open Monday to Friday from 7am to 7pm and at weekends from 9am to 5:30pm, and sits within walking distance of Bond Street and Oxford Circus Underground stations. Its homecare division is registered with the Care Quality Commission. The published fitness test page does not list a price, so cost should be confirmed directly with the clinic by phone or through its contact page.

Equipment

  • Sleep diagnosticsFull polysomnography (PSG) equipment monitoring brain activity, breathing, heart rate, oxygen saturation, muscle tone and eye movement; home sleep apnoea testing (HSAT) devices
  • Cardiopulmonary exercise testingTreadmill or cycle ergometer stress testing with VO2 max measurement, VO2 gas analysis and metabolic testing, continuous ECG and blood pressure monitoring
  • Respiratory function testingSpirometry (FVC, FEV1), bronchodilator testing, six-minute walk test, pulse oximetry, peak flow measurement, ambulatory oxygen assessment
  • ImagingOn-site and partner-accessed digital X-ray, CT, high-resolution MRI, diagnostic ultrasound
  • Cardiac diagnosticsEchocardiography (TTE and TEE), ECG, cardiac MRI/CT, cardiac stress testing
  • Ophthalmic diagnosticsOCT, fundus photography, corneal topography, visual field testing, ultrasound B-scan
  • EndoscopyGastroscopy and colonoscopy, endorectal ultrasound, barium studies
  • RehabilitationDedicated rehabilitation gym; resistance systems, isokinetic testing devices, balance platforms; ultrasound/electrotherapy; virtual reality and robotic-assisted therapy for neuro rehabilitation
